How Our Apartment Water Damage Restoration Process Works
When water damage strikes, every minute counts. Our team springs into action, using a meticulous process to dry, clean, and restore your apartment to its original condition. We’ll assess the damage, extract the water, dry the area, and apply a disinfectant to prevent mold and bacteria growth.
Assessment and Extraction
Our technicians will quickly assess the damage, identifying the source of the leak and the extent of the water damage. We’ll extract the water using specialized equipment, such as our powerful pumps and wet vacuums, to prevent further damage and reduce drying time.
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ry the affected area, including our industrial-strength dehumidifiers and air movers.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th and ensuring a thorough dry-out.
Clean-up and Disinfection
After the area is dry, we’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ect the space, using spec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to remove any remaining moisture, dirt, and debris. This step is essential in preventing the growth of mold and bacteria.
Final Inspection and Completion
Once the clean-up and disinfection are compl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is dry, clean, and safe for occupancy. We’ll also provide you with a detailed report outlining the work completed and any recommendations for future maintenance.

Apartment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under sink, minimal damage | Yes | No | DIY fixes can be effective for small, contained leaks. |
| Major flood in entire apartment |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to extract water, dry the area, and prevent mold growth. |
| Visible signs of mold or mildew |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to safely remove mold and prevent health risks. |
| Uncertain source of leak or damage |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to identify the source of the leak and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age in a crawl space or attic |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to safely access and clean these areas. |
| Water damage in a rental property |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to navigate the complexities of rental property damage. |

Apartment Water Damage Restoration Cost In Richmond, UT
The cost of apartment water damage restoration in Richmond, UT, will depend on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area, the amount of water extracted, and the equipment needed. |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the mold growth, the size of the affected area, and the equipment needed. |
| Disinfection and c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, the level of contamination, and the equipment needed. |
| Final inspection and report | $200 – $1,000 | The complexity of the job, the amount of equipment needed, and the time required. |
| More repairs (e.g., drywall, painting) |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age, the materials needed, and the labor required. |
